Kdenlive

Description: Kdenlive is an open source, cross-platform video editing software. It has a wide range of features for multi-track video editing including effects, transitions, titling, audio editing, and timeline narration. It supports most major video, image and audio formats.

Medium

Description: Medium is an online publishing platform developed by Evan Williams where users can publish stories and articles. It has features for sharing, recommending, commenting, and allowing members to follow other users or publications.

Kdenlive Features
  • Non-linear video editing
  • Multi-track timeline
  • Video transitions and effects
  • Chroma keying
  • Rotoscoping
  • Audio editing and mixing
  • Titling and text
  • Screen capture
  • Proxy editing support
